About the Role

We are seeking a strategic, transformational leader committed to operational excellence to join our Enterprise Center Talent Acquisition team. This role plays a critical part in shaping how we attract, engage, and hire exceptional talent across Gore - today and for the future. As a trusted partner to Gore's HR leadership, hiring managers, business partners, and external providers, you will enable, manage and support a mix of strategic central recruiting functions, including early careers and executive recruitment, as well as oversee the delivery of recruitment services to hire exceptional talent across all levels and functions.

This role is located at our facility in Newark, Delaware with the possibility to a hybrid work arrangement.

Responsibilities

  • Serve as the senior TA leader for Center HR, providing strategic direction and governance across all talent acquisition programs, pipelines, and operating entities
  • Design and manage the global executive recruitment process, including guidelines for engaging retained executive search firms and ensuring a consistent, exceptional experience for every senior-level search
  • Lead early career and campus recruitment strategy and delivery, managing school relationships, demand planning, and employer brand presence at target institutions across all operating entities
  • Own day-to-day recruiting delivery for Enterprise Center and Specialty functions, coaching and leading a team of recruiters to set search strategy, manage hiring leaders, and close exceptional candidates
  • Serve as Gore's primary RPO Delivery Lead - acting as the day-to-day point of contact for the RPO provider, managing escalations, ensuring business case fulfillment, and driving continuous performance improvement
  • Ensure service levels, KPIs, and compliance standards are consistently met across all TA programs; proactively identify gaps and implement solutions
  • Build and maintain a monthly TA metrics dashboard tracking time-to-fill, aging requisitions, hiring manager satisfaction, and program effectiveness across early careers, executive, and RPO channels
  • Lead quarterly demand planning in partnership with HRBPs and business leaders, translating workforce priorities into actionable recruiting plans and annual investment recommendations
  • Serve as the North America point of contact for employment law and recruiting compliance, partnering with HR, Legal, and Finance to mitigate risk and ensure regulatory adherence
  • Design and continuously improve talent acquisition processes and programs, fostering a high-performing, collaborative team culture aligned with Gore's guiding principles


Required Qualifications

  • A minimum of 10 years of progressive talent acquisition experience, including college recruiting, high-volume, professional, and executive hiring
  • Demonstrated experience managing or governing an RPO partnership, including vendor performance management and escalation resolution
  • Experience building and leading early career and campus recruitment programs
  • A minimum of 5 years of team leadership experience
  • Proven track record of leading executive and specialty recruiting at a global scale
  • Strong command of Talent Acquisition metrics, dashboards, and data-driven decision-making
  • Exceptional stakeholder management and communication skills; comfortable operating at all levels of an organization
  • Experience with quarterly demand planning and workforce forecasting in partnership with HR and business leadership

About W. L. Gore & Associates, Inc.

W. L. Gore & Associates, Inc. is a manufacturing company that specializes in advanced materials and products. The company was founded in 1958 by Wilbert L. Gore and Robert W. Gore and is headquartered in Newark, Delaware. W. L. Gore & Associates is known for its innovative products, including Gore-Tex fabric, which is used in outdoor clothing and footwear. The company also produces medical devices, electronic components, and industrial products. W. L. Gore & Associates has operations in over 30 countries and is a privately held company.
